Festo Filter Regulator, 2 to 12 Bar Operating Pressure, 1500L/Min Standard Nominal Flow Rate - MS4-LFR-1/4-D7-ERV-AS


Step up the efficiency of your pneumatic system with this two-in-one filter regulator from Festo. The 40μm filter cleans compressed air to prevent clogging and friction damage, extending the lifespan of your equipment. An automatic drain opens and closes in line with fluid levels to keep contaminants out of your supply. By controlling pressure, the regulator stabilises outputs to ensure consistent performance and reduced service interruptions. Thanks to a wide operating pressure range between 2 and 12, you'll find this is a versatile choice.

Features & Benefits


• G1/4 port to fit standard systems

• Wide operating temperature range of +5°C to +60°C for use in tough conditions

• Polycarbonate drainage bowl resists environmental damage

• Lightweight component at 275g puts minimal strain on a pneumatic network

How does this filter regulator maintain a set pressure?


It has a rotary knob with which you set your preferred pressure. Once set, it locks in place to prevent accidental slips and resets.

How do I mount this filter regulator?


It's an inline device for straightforward mounting in a vertical position.
